%I A100966
%S A100966 3,4,5,6,8,9,10,12,14,15,16,18,20,22,24,26,28,30,36,40,42,48,50,54,60,
%T A100966 66,70,72,78,84,90,96,102,108,114,120,126,132,138,140,144,150,156,162,
%U A100966 168,174,180,186,192,198,204,210,216,222,228,234,240,246,252,258,264
%N A100966 Values of n such that EulerPhi[n] < n Exp[ -EulerGamma]/Log[Log[n]].
